21 Best Pregnancy Apps of 2018 for Pregnancy Tracking and Memory Keeping

Congrats, you’re pregnant… Now what? When it feels like you have more questions than answers, you can find tips from professionals and moms-to-be through these pregnancy apps. And even if this isn’t your first time, you’ll still be blown away by hacks that you’ll wish you’d known before.

The Bump Pregnancy App

The Bump Pregnancy App

With this pregnancy app, you can get real-time answers to the questions that are keeping you awake at night. You’ll also find award-winning pregnancy and baby articles for every stage of your pregnancy, as well as a catalog of baby products from retailers that are Mom-approved.

Belly Bump App

Belly Bump App

Capture every moment of your pregnancy using this time-lapse app. Customize your videos with music and text and then share them with your loved ones at the touch of a button. You’ll even receive reminders to take a photo – now, where’s that selfie stick?

Contraction Timer & Counter

Contraction Timer & Counter

When you feel your first contraction coming on, don’t panic – this timer and counter will help you to stay calm during labor. After just a few contractions, it’ll work out when you should go to hospital, so you can spend more time relaxing at home and less time in a waiting room.

MommyMeds Pregnancy App

MommyMeds Pregnancy App

When you’re pregnant or breastfeeding, it can be confusing trying to understand what medication is safe for you to take. With this handy app, you can check off-the-shelf meds in seconds – just search or scan the barcode for immediate, simple information that’s been researched by doctors.
